WebJan 9, 2024 · The plica fimbriata is an elevated crest of mucous membrane on the underside of your tongue. Here's a quick anatomy lesson to help you understand the exact location … WebJan 9, 2024 · Mandibular tori – or mandibular torus if it's a single bump – show up in the lower jawbone. About six percent of the U.S. population experience this condition, notes the Cleveland Clinic. Palatal tori is a bony growth that manifests in the palate, aka the roof of your mouth. WebAug 30, 2024 · The purpose of a frenum is to give the upper lip, lower lip, and tongue more stability in the mouth. When a frenum grows abnormally, it can cause cascading development issues within the mouth. WebAug 25, 2024 · 1. Cancer. Though very rare, the glands under the tongue may swell due to salivary gland cancer. According to the Mayo Clinic, it is not known what the exact cause of salivary gland cancer is. It is, however, believed to occur when some cells in a salivary gland develop a mutation in their DNA.

WebFeb 13, 2024 · Skin tags under tongue occur for the same reason as they do on the body; from friction. When skin rubs against skin, resulting friction is what causes a skin tag to form. ... A skin tag is a small growth that is fleshy and benign. They range from being very tiny to something the size of a grape. With a tongue skin tag, you are more likely to ...

WebAug 14, 2024 · More than 50% of people in the United States develop canker sores. These are small, round, painful bumps that may develop in the following areas: gums; tongue; soft palate; inner cheeks; lips ... WebMar 30, 2024 · Scarlet fever. Scarlet fever can result in “strawberry tongue.”. This condition leaves the tongue red, bumpy, and swollen. This bacterial infection can also cause skin rash and fever.
